Entrance Exams & Admissions : The eligibility criteria for BBA course in CMRIMS is you should have education in the field of commerce or science for a period of 2 years. There is no entrance examination(s) to take for BBA course. The typical cutoffs for BBA course in CMRIMS is 60%.
